Title :
Traffic analysis and network dimensioning through simulation and emulation for Ka band high capacity satellite systems

Abstract :
In satellite systems, notwithstanding recently launched systems have significantly increased bandwidth availability and improved cost effectiveness, the efficient resource management to achieve competitive final cost to the users, not renouncing to the right satisfaction in terms of quality of service, is of primary importance. Optimization of capacity adopting a solution using Deep Packet Inspection and application based allocation strategy can lead to cost minimization for operators and as a consequence of price reduction for the final users. To this aim an innovative approach based on simulation and emulation can greatly help the work to analyze and to find the best strategy. In this paper the architecture of a pilot system, based on real satellite equipment and supported by simulation/emulation activities, will be defined and presented, with a specific focus on the extensive test campaign performed.
